this is true....I mentioned in an earlier post that they play Bates single high about 15-25 yards off the ball most of the time, they rarely rush more than 4, and will mix in some 2 high zone looks along the way, but mostly play man.
It all looks like they are trying to keep things in front of them by design, avoid the deep plays (why Bates is so far back all the time), and try to beat you with the front four (which they have some high motor guys in Hendrickson and Hubbard). I think their front four is fairly decent at times to be honest, but overall I don't think they're better than the Browns front four. Even when they do blitz, the often will drop a DE into coverage in exchange for a LB or DB coming off an edge. While they do bring 5 or 6 occasionally, it is evident they either (a) don't like to do it; or (b) don't want to do it, because it's counter-productive with keeping things in front of them. Simply put: It seems their style of D that limits the big play, keeps the ball in front of them, and then take advantage of the other team's mistakes along the way. Sound familiar? Well it should, because that's what teams have been trying to do to us all season, albeit the Bengals Like to do it by manning up moreso than 2 deep zone). I suspect we'll definitely see more zone looks simply because trying to man up on Hill and Kelce is foolish. I also see that they have no issue rushing three....and do it fairly often as well. Of course, this usually comes with some 2 deep zone concepts as well (which probably becomes 3-4 deep because then keep everything in front of them) I also have seen that only rushing four exposes them to QBs getting outside the pocket often, particularly with an OL like ours that can handle it. I expect Mahomes to be able to get out on the perimeter and do his Mahomes things. I also believe their LBs are a huge liability, hence the reason TEs tend to feast on them. I think it will be a long day for them if they try to single high, rush four all day. Will be a rougher day if they 2 deep zone....so really all that is left if for the gals to do exactly what the Bengals guy who Kimosabi quoted said to do..... Grab, Hold, and Jesus take the wheel |
